This 2-in-1 Transformer Travel Backpack with Wheels is a versatile 2-piece luggage set featuring a 22-inch airline-approved softsided roller and a detachable daypack. Crafted from water-resistant ballistic nylon with premium YKK zippers, it offers 75 liters of organized storage across 21 pockets. Designed for the modern traveler, it converts easily between backpack and wheeled luggage modes, includes in-line skate wheels, and comes with a 2-year warranty.

Love thebnew premium Hypath 2-in-1 luggage
I own the older version of the 2-in-1 Hypath luggage set. We bought it to avoid checking our luggage on a 2 week trip to the Phillipines where we would be island hopping and also didn't want to be bogged down with a lot of heavy luggage. My husband chose to buy a big duffle bag for the trip and regretted not buying the Hypath when it arrived. He had a major case of luggage envy. The Hypath travelled well in the various size planes fitting easily in the overhead bins of even the smallest planes. We fell in love with this luggage set for it's versality, size, and strength and have used it to travel throughout the United States and internationally since that first trip. We have had no issues with our set except for the pet peeves seen in old reviews. Since we like Hypath so much we tried to order a 2nd set but it has been unavailable for such a long time that we had almost given up on getting a 2nd set until we were notified recently that a new version had been released . We immediately ordered it and received it today. Upon inspection we also like the various upgrades that have been made to the new Hypath version that has increased the quality tenfold. We like the heavier waterproof fabric (although we like the pattern of the old version better), stronger zippers, added pockets on the inside and the handle underneath that is fabric on the older version. The wheels are now larger so it has a sturdier feel when the carryon is being pulled. The handle can be pulled up in various heights which is very helpful and it feels stronger than the old handle. While it does cost more that we previously paid it feels like the price difference is warranted and fair, based on the enhanced quality of the new version. The only miss I think Hypath made was not improving the wheel system by designing and installing 4 free spinning wheels like most modern luggage which would give the carryon better mobility over different types of terrain and overall flexibility in moving it through the airport. Also it would be nice if wheels and a pull handle were added to the backpack for greater versality because there are times when that would be useful. Sometimes when I pull the old version long distances I get tired pulling the carryon. It can be pulled with the carryon sitting straight on smooth surfaces such as in the airports, but it would be way easier if the wheels are made to spin freely. It's not bad the way it is but it would be better. So we've decided that when Hypath finally wakes up and adds this wheel improvement we will give our current sets to our grandkids and treat ourselves to what will then become the best luggage on the market for us, the Hypath 2-in-1 carryon and backpack combo.

Perfect set for traveling with only carry on.
I travel frequently for both business and pleasure. I have over 4 million lifetime air travel miles. I try to avoid checking luggage whenever possible. In the rare case I need to check a bag for a longer trip I still try to carry on everything I need for the first few days. I have had too many trips where luggage was delayed and didn't catch up with me for many days. I have tried every sort of luggage combo over the years. A few years ago I found the Hypath set and liked the design. It worked very well for me. The design is excellent and very well thought out with a good selection of pockets and dividers that allow for effective space utilization and maximum capacity. I like that it can be zipped together and becomes one single bag so that in the rare cases that it needs to checked it can count as a single bag instead of two.I use the small backpack essentially as a briefcase for my laptop, phone, extra batteries, documents, etc. The larger roller bag holds everything I need for a typical trip of up to a week or two. This set up has worked really well for me, but after many trips It started to show some wear and tear. There were issues with the handle, zippers, and some rips in the fabric from the few times I checked the roller bag. I was wondering what to do when I got notified that a new deluxe model was coming out. I was very excited to see that all of the areas that were problematic had been upgraded as well as some other nice improvements. The new set has all of the good features of the original but all of the problem areas have been addressed. The retractable handle on the roller bag, which was the biggest issue (on the original Hypath and many other pieces of luggage I have owned) is redesigned and really beefed up. The zippers, fabric and the wheels appear to be of much higher quality. I don't think you can get higher quality, even at double the price.I am excited to take this set out on the road and put it to the test over the next few months. I will update this if my expectations are not met but I don't think it is likely.

Perfect design for the light weight fast moving traveller.
If you liked the first set from 2020, you will love the new set just being released in 2024. There wasn't much room for improvement, but somehow they figured out how to enhance features that I would not have thought to ask for after 50 years of travel. Soft luggage is the ONLY way to travel. There are so many different shapes and sizes of storage lockers; you must be adaptable and flexible if you don't want to drag your luggage everywhere. Being able to carry your standard sized luggage onto the aircraft saves time and hassle. The reinforced seams are a real plus. Double stitching simply isn't enough when you cram everything you can into your luggage; because it takes a beating. The waterproof vipers would have been nice on my old set in 2022 in Portugal during the rainy season. The zipper locks are more sturdy than those found on more expensive luggage. When combining the two packs together, the additional stability straps are nice and the little pockets for hiding unused features are a nice attention to detail. The only fault I had found on my old set was very nicely corrected on the new set with a sturdy retractable handle. I love to stack the two packs with the smaller one slipping over the handles. It makes a well balanced load that is long enough to trail nicely behind. Of course, if you get into some rough or uneven terrain you can always slip it off and strap it on your shoulders front or back. I have been wearing combination front and back packs for five decades, but none of my mismatched combos had the versatility of the HyPath system. I wholeheartedly recommend this system to the adventure traveler. And if you easy steppers want something nice and sturdy, it will work for you too! Ken the Economancer
